The evolution of social media is one of the most transformative developments of the twenty-first century, reshaping how people communicate, consume information, and build relationships. Before social media became a daily habit, early internet forums, message boards, and chat rooms served as the foundation for digital interaction.

Platforms such as Friendster and MySpace in the early 2000s introduced the idea of personal profiles and online friend networks. These early sites emphasized self-expression through music, photos, and customizable pages, setting the stage for a more connected digital culture.

The Rise of Major Platforms

The launch of Facebook in 2004 marked a major turning point in social media’s evolution. Unlike its predecessors, Facebook focused on real identities and structured social networks, encouraging users to connect with people they already knew. Soon after, platforms such as YouTube, Twitter, and LinkedIn expanded social media’s purpose. YouTube transformed ordinary users into content creators, Twitter introduced real-time conversation and breaking news, and LinkedIn redefined professional networking. Together, these platforms shifted social media from a novelty into a central part of everyday life.

Mobile Technology and Visual Storytelling

The widespread adoption of smartphones dramatically accelerated social media’s growth and influence.

Platforms like Instagram, Snapchat, and TikTok prioritized visual and short-form content, making social media faster, more engaging, and more immersive. Users could document their lives instantly, while algorithms curated content based on interests and behaviour. This constant accessibility blurred the boundary between online and offline life, making social media a continuous presence rather than a destination users visited occasionally.

Shaping Communication and Community

One of social media’s most profound impacts on society is its ability to reshape communication and community-building. People can now stay connected across long distances, form friendships with individuals they may never meet in person, and find communities centred on shared interests or identities. Social media has also played a crucial role in amplifying social movements. Hashtags and viral campaigns have raised awareness about issues such as racial justice, mental health, and environmental activism, giving marginalized voices a global platform.

The Information Age and Its Challenges

Social media has revolutionized how information is shared and consumed. News travels instantly, often directly from eyewitnesses rather than traditional media outlets. While this immediacy can be empowering, it also presents challenges. Misinformation and disinformation can spread just as quickly as accurate reporting, making it difficult for users to distinguish fact from opinion. As a result, critical thinking and media literacy have become essential skills in navigating today’s digital landscape.

Mental Health and Digital Well-Being

The impact of social media on mental health has become a growing concern. While platforms offer connection and creative outlets, they can also encourage comparison, validation-seeking, and unrealistic expectations. Curated images and highlight reels may contribute to anxiety, depression, and feelings of inadequacy, particularly among younger users. These concerns have sparked conversations about screen time, platform accountability, and the importance of healthy digital habits.

Social Media’s Role in Modern Society

Today, social media continues to evolve alongside advancements in technology, commerce, and artificial intelligence. Influencer culture, social shopping, and monetized content have changed how individuals and brands interact with audiences. As society moves forward, the challenge lies in balancing social media’s benefits with its risks. Its evolution reflects broader changes in how people communicate and connect, solidifying social media as one of the most influential forces shaping modern society.
